Aesthetic Culture

An important component of any society is the aesthetic culture. Its development shows that a concrete human society lives not only in material problems, but also cares about spiritual upbringing.

Aesthetic culture helps to see everything beautiful, create it yourself, enjoy from the beauty seen. The center of aesthetic culture of the individual is artistic culture.

Structure of aesthetic culture

The structure of aesthetic culture includes such components:

  1. Artistic values , which, in fact, reflect the level of aesthetics.
  2. Cultural figures, through which the aesthetic culture shows itself.
  3. Technical means that serve the creation, preservation and dissemination of aesthetic values: libraries, institutes, museums, theaters, exhibitions, etc.

Formation of aesthetic culture begins in childhood, which is given special attention in kindergartens. A special impact on the development of aesthetic tastes in a child is provided by parents who are carriers of this culture and a role model. The interest of parents in the cultural heritage helps develop a craving for the beautiful in the child.

Moral and aesthetic personality culture in children is formed in the process of visiting theaters, drawing and viewing pictures, dancing, listening to music, singing, acting with toys, monitoring the behavior of others and the environment.
